Four patients in labor all request epidural analgesia to manage their pain at the same time. Which ethical principle is most compromised when only one nurse anesthetist is on call?
Nonmaleficence
Beneficence
Justice
Fidelity
The Correct Answer is C
A. Nonmaleficence involves preventing harm, but the ethical issue here centers around fairness rather than harm.
B. Beneficence focuses on doing good and providing benefits, but the concern here is not about maximizing benefit but rather ensuring equitable treatment.
C. Justice refers to fairness and equitable treatment. In this scenario, the nurse anesthetist’s limited availability to administer epidural analgesia to all four patients creates an issue of fairness. Only one patient can be treated at a time, compromising the equal allocation of resources.
D. Fidelity involves being loyal, faithful, and honoring commitments, but the issue in this case is resource allocation, not trust or loyalty.
